Summary: Peer Support Services (PSS) are an evidenced-based mental health model of care that provides community-based recovery services directly to an adult diagnosed with a mental health or substance use disorder. PSS provides structured, scheduled services that promote recovery, self-determination, self-advocacy, engagement in self-care and wellness and enhancement of community living skills of adults. PSS services are directly provided by Certified Peer Support Specialists (CPSS) who have self-identified as a person(s) in recovery from a mental health or substance use disorder. PSS can be provided in combination with other approved mental health or substance use services or as an independent service. Due to the high prevalence of adults with co-occurring disorders (mental health, substance use or physical health disorders) it is a priority that integrated treatment be available to these adults.

PSS is based on the belief that adults diagnosed with serious mental health or substance use disorders can and do recover. The focus of the service is on the person, rather than the identified mental health or substance use disorder and emphasizes the acquisition, development, and expansion of rehabilitative skills needed to move forward in recovery. The services promote skills for coping with and managing symptoms while utilizing natural resources and the preservation and enhancement of community living skills.

The intent of the service is to be community-based rather than office-based.

Other Position Characteristics

Follow the Guiding Values for Peers Support in North Carolina

· Individuals with lived experience have an essential role to play in the public mental health/substance abuse service system and are considered peer supporters.

· The roles that are created for peers within the service system should fully utilize the lived experience of the peer supporter, viewing it as a credential that the individual brings to the work that they do.

· Lived experience is necessary and on-going skill development for peer supporters is essential.

· The recovery environment of the workplace is fundamental to the success of peer supporters and recovery for the individuals served.

· Peer supporters are highly valued support service providers of an agency; therefore, are fully integrated members of the mental health/substance abuse service delivery system.

· Equality and respect between peer supporters and traditional professionals must be reciprocal.

· Choice and self-determination are important components in everyone’s recovery, including individuals receiving and providing services.

· Recovery is possible for every individual.

Follow clear boundaries implemented by the North Carolina Certified Peer Support Specialist Code of Ethics.

Peer Support Specialist requirements and caseload information:

a) High school diploma or equivalent.

b) The Peer Support Specialist to consumer ratio shall not exceed 8:1 (if each consumer approved for 5 hours per week) or 4:1 (if consumer is approved for 10 hours per week) Peer Support Specialist shall have no more than 10 consumers on their caseload at any given time.

c) The Peer Support Specialist must be available for monthly group or individual supervision and other Certified Peer Support-related training.

d) The Peer Support Specialist must be able to deliver services in various environments, such as homes, courts, homeless shelters, street locations, and other community settings.

e) Must have and maintain a valid NCDL and current personal auto insurance coverage.

f) Must maintain and have a valid NC CPSS certificate.
